1933 Winston-Salem Twins Roster
Team Record: 42-99
Finished 6th in the PL
Manager: Jim Poole (0-0), Art Bourg (0-0)
Location: Winston-Salem, North Carolina
Ballpark: Prince Albert Park, Southside Park
The Winston-Salem Twins of the Piedmont League ended the 1933 season with a record of 42 wins and 99 losses, finishing sixth in the PL.
Jim Poole and Art Bourg served as manager.
